Why Choose Bay Windows?


Bay windows are popular for many reasons:

Benefits of Bay Windows

Description

Natural Light

They permit natural light to flood into the room.

Enhanced Aesthetic

They offer an appealing architectural detail.

Increased Space

They create a small additional space within the room.

Versatile Use

They can be used for seating, plants, or storage.

Energy Efficiency

More recent styles can enhance thermal efficiency.

Aspects to Consider When Choosing an Installer

  1. Experience and Expertise

    • Try to find installers with a proven track record in bay window setups.
    • Check if they specialize in custom designs or particular kinds of bay windows.
  2. Consumer Reviews

    • Reading customer feedback on platforms like Google, Angie's List, or Yelp can provide insight into an installer's dependability and professionalism.
  3. Service warranties and Guarantees

    • A credible installer ought to offer guarantees on both the windows and the installation.
  4. Licensing and Insurance

    • Ensure that the installer is licensed and guaranteed to protect yourself from prospective liability.
  5. Cost Estimates

    • Request detailed quotes from several installers to compare expenses and understand what is included in the price.

Installation Process: What to Expect


The installation of bay windows includes several essential steps. Knowing what to expect can make the process smoother and less intimidating.

Step-by-Step Installation

  1. Preliminary Consultation

    • The installer will evaluate your area, discuss your vision, and take measurements.
  2. Picking Window Style and Materials

    • Options for bay windows include various materials (wood, vinyl, fiberglass) and styles.
  3. Licenses and Approvals

    • Depending on local regulations, your installer may need to obtain authorizations before continuing with the work.
  4. Preparing the Site

    • The area around the installation site is safeguarded, and the existing window is removed thoroughly.
  5. Setting Up the Bay Window

    • The brand-new bay window is fitted, ensuring it is square and level.
  6. Ending up Touches

    • Final modifications, sealing, and trimming are finished to ensure a refined appearance.
  7. Post-Installation Inspection

    • After installation, an extensive examination is carried out to make sure whatever is best.

Often Asked Questions (FAQ)


1. How long does it require to install a bay window?

Normally, a bay window installation can take anywhere from 4 to 10 hours, depending upon the intricacy and any additional adjustments required.

2. Can I install a bay window myself?

While DIY installation is possible for experienced contractors, it is normally recommended to employ a professional. Appropriate installation ensures insulation stability and prevents future leakages or complications.

3. How do I keep my bay windows?

Regularly clean the glass with a mild cleaning agent to avoid scratches. Examine seals for wear and address problems rapidly to ensure durability.

4. What are the best materials for bay windows?

Popular materials consist of vinyl for low upkeep, wood for aesthetics, and fiberglass for toughness. The very best choice depends on your spending plan and personal choices.

5. Are bay windows energy efficient?

Modern bay windows can be highly energy-efficient, particularly those with double or triple glazing and low-emissivity (Low-E) finish. They can significantly decrease heating & cooling expenses.
